In January 2026, the TAL APPAREL team from Hong Kong visited SUNTECH for an exchange and tour. As a garment manufacturing company with extremely high demands on production efficiency and on-site management, TAL APPAREL's visit focused on the possibilities of upgrading their existing fabric relaxing process, with particular attention to the overall optimization of the fabric pre-treatment stage.
During the discussion, the client mentioned that with increased production volume and a more compact workshop layout, the limitations of the traditional fabric relaxing process in terms of space occupation and time scheduling were becoming increasingly apparent. The long standing time required not only increased space pressure but also affected the production rhythm and process flow. Instead of simply increasing the number of machines, TAL APPAREL hoped to free up workshop space and better integrate the fabric processing stage into the overall production plan through process adjustments.
Based on this need, we focused on discussing the application of roll-to-roll fabric relaxing with the client. By changing the method of fabric relaxation to a more continuous and compact form of pre-treatment, it helps to simplify intermediate steps and allows the fabric to move more smoothly to the next process after relaxation. This adjustment not only optimizes the on-site workflow but also provides greater flexibility for subsequent cutting and production scheduling.
